Работа с электронными таблицами часто требует гибкости в управлении структурой данных. Пользователи регулярно сталкиваются с ситуацией, когда необходимо расширить уже заполненный массив информации. Вставка новой строки является одной из базовых операций, без которой невозможно представить эффективное использование табличного процессора. Особенно актуален вопрос, когда нужно изменить структуру в самом начале документа.
Добавить вторую строку в Excel можно несколькими способами, каждый из которых имеет свои преимущества. Вы можете использовать стандартное меню, горячие клавиши или даже макросы для автоматизации. Понимание этих методов позволяет значительно ускорить процесс редактирования и делает работу с Microsoft Excel более продуктивной.
В этой статье мы подробно разберем все доступные варианты решения задачи. Мы рассмотрим классические методы для новичков и продвинутые техники для опытных пользователей. Особое внимание уделим нюансам, которые помогут сохранить форматирование и формулы при изменении структуры таблицы.
Использование контекстного меню для вставки
Самыйный способ добавить новую строку — это использование правой кнопки мыши. Этот метод intuitively понятен даже тем, кто видит интерфейс программы впервые. Вам необходимо выделить ячейку во второй строке или всю строку целиком, чтобы активировать нужное меню.
После выделения нажмите правую кнопку мыши. В появившемся списке выберите опцию Вставить. Система автоматически сдвинет существующие данные вниз, освобождая место для новой записи. Если вы выделили целую строку, Excel предложит вставить именно строку, а не сдвигать ячейки.
- 🖱️ Выделите любую ячейку во второй строке или номер строки слева.
- ⚡ Нажмите правую кнопку мыши для вызова меню.
- ➕ Выберите пункт «Вставить» или «Вставить строки».
Важно отметить, что при использовании этого метода форматирование верхней строки часто копируется на новую. Это удобно, если вам нужно сохранить единый стиль заголовков или границ. Однако, если стили differed radically, возможно, потребуется ручная корректировка.
⚠️ Внимание: Если вы выделили диапазон ячеек вместо целой строки, Excel может предложить сдвинуть ячейки вниз, а не вставить целую строку. Всегда проверяйте, что выделено.
Применение горячих клавиш для скорости
Для тех, кто ценит время и эффективность, использование комбинаций клавиш является предпочтительным вариантом. Это позволяет выполнять операции без отрыва рук от клавиатуры, что существенно ускоряет workflow. Вставка строки занимает всего пару секунд.
Сначала необходимо выделить строку, после которой (или перед которой) нужно добавить место. В нашем случае, чтобы добавить вторую строку, логичнее всего выделить первую или вторую строку полностью. Для этого можно использовать сочетание Shift + Пробел после выделения любой ячейки в строке.
Ctrl + Shift + + (Плюс на основной клавиатуре)
После нажатия этой комбинации появится диалоговое окно, где нужно выбрать «Строку». Если же вы выделили строку целиком, вставка произойдет мгновенно. Альтернативный вариант для некоторых версий Excel — использование последовательности Alt, И, С (в русской версии) или Alt, H, I, R (в английской).
- 🔑 Выделите строку с помощью
Shift + Пробел. - 🚀 Нажмите
Ctrl+Shift++. - ✅ Подтвердите выбор «Строку» в диалоговом окне, если оно появилось.
Использование горячих клавиш особенно эффективно при работе с большими объемами данных. Вам не нужно искать нужные кнопки на экране, все происходит на уровне мышечной памяти. Это снижает когнитивную нагрузку и позволяет сосредоточиться на содержании таблицы.
Работа через ленту инструментов Excel
Интерфейс программы, известный как Лента, предоставляет визуальный доступ ко всем функциям. Этот способ идеален для тех, кто предпочитает видеть все доступные опции перед глазами. Вкладка «Главная» содержит все необходимые инструменты для управления строками.
Перейдите на вкладку Главная и найдите группу «Ячейки». Там расположена кнопка «Вставить». Нажатие на стрелку рядом с ней откроет выпадающее меню, где можно выбрать «Вставить строки на лист». Это действие добавит новую строку выше выделенной области.
| Действие | Расположение на ленте | Результат |
|---|---|---|
| Вставка строки | Главная → Ячейки → Вставить | Добавляет строку выше выделенной |
| Удаление строки | Главная → Ячейки → Удалить | Убирает строку и сдвигает данные |
| Формат строки | Главная → Ячейки → Формат | Изменяет высоту или скрытие |
Преимущество работы с лентой заключается в возможности быстрого доступа к смежным функциям. Например, сразу после вставки строки можно изменить ее высоту или применить стиль. Это делает процесс редактирования комплексным и удобным.
Стоит отметить, что интерфейс ленты может отличаться в разных версиях Excel. В более новых версиях, таких как Office 365, некоторые группы инструментов могут быть скрыты или переименованы для оптимизации пространства. Однако логика расположения остается схожей.
⚠️ Внимание: При работе через ленту убедитесь, что вы не находитесь в режиме редактирования ячейки (когда мигает курсор внутри текста), иначе меню будет недоступно.
Вставка множественных строк одновременно
Часто возникает необходимость добавить не одну, а сразу несколько строк. Например, вам нужно вставить пять новых записей во вторую позицию. Excel позволяет сделать это за одну операцию, что экономит время и предотвращает ошибки.
Для этого нужно выделить количество строк, равное количеству вставляемых. Если вы хотите добавить 3 строки, выделите 3 существующие строки (например, со 2 по 4). Затем используйте любой из описанных выше методов (правая кнопка мыши или горячие клавиши).
Система автоматически создаст столько же пустых строк, сколько было выделено. Все данные ниже сдвинутся вниз. Это мощный инструмент для масштабирования таблиц. Вы можете добавлять десятки строк мгновенно, просто изменив область выделения.
- 📏 Выделите столько строк, сколько планируете добавить.
- 🖱️ Нажмите правую кнопку мыши на выделении.
- 💾 Выберите «Вставить», чтобы создать пустое пространство.
Важно понимать, как ведут себя формулы при такой операции. Если в исходных данных были ссылки на ячейки, Excel обычно корректирует их автоматически. Однако, если использовались абсолютные ссылки, они могут потребовать проверки.
Что происходит с диаграммами при вставке строк?
Если ваш график построен на основе диапазона данных, который включает вставляемые строки, диаграмма автоматически расширится и включит новые пустые значения. Если диапазон фиксированный, график может не обновиться без ручной настройки источника данных.
Автоматизация через макросы VBA
Для продвинутых пользователей, которым требуется регулярное выполнение однотипных действий, отличным решением станет использование макросов. Visual Basic for Applications (VBA) позволяет написать скрипт, который добавит строку по клику кнопки или при наступлении определенного события.
Код для вставки второй строки выглядит достаточно просто. Он обращается к объекту Rows и использует метод Insert. Это позволяет встраивать логику в сложные бизнес-процессы. Например, строка может добавляться автоматически при вводе данных в определенную ячейку.
Sub InsertSecondRow
Rows("2:2").Insert Shift:=xlDown, CopyOrigin:=xlFormatFromLeftOrAbove
End Sub
Использование макросов требует осторожности. Файлы с макросами должны сохраняться в формате .xlsm. Кроме того, безопасность макросов должна быть настроена соответствующим образом в центе управления безопасностью Excel.
Автоматизация через VBA открывает безграничные возможности. Вы можете не просто добавить строку, но и сразу заполнить её данными, применить специфическое форматирование или запустить расчеты. Это превращает Excel из простой таблицы в мощную базу данных.
Решение и работа с формулами
При изменении структуры таблицы пользователи часто сталкиваются с проблемами отображения данных. Основная сложность заключается в корректной работе ссылок. Если вы добавляете строку в середине диапазона, используемого формулой, Excel обычно обновляет диапазон автоматически.
Однако, если вы используете жесткие ссылки или ссылки на другие листы, могут возникнуть ошибки #ССЫЛКА! или #ЗНАЧ!. Всегда проверяйте формулы после структурных изменений. Использование именованных диапазонов может минимизировать риски ошибок.
Еще один нюанс — это умные таблицы. Если ваш данные оформлены как официальная таблица Excel (Ctrl+T), то при вводе данных в строку сразу под таблицей, она автоматически расширится. В этом случае ручная вставка второй строки может быть не нужна, если вы просто дописываете данные.
- ⚠️ Проверяйте формулы после вставки строк.
- 🔗 Используйте именованные диапазоны для гибкости.
- 📊 Учитывайте поведение «Умных таблиц» при добавлении данных.
В некоторых случаях форматирование может «поехать». Например, границы ячеек или условное форматирование могут не скопироваться корректно. Используйте инструмент «Формат по образцу», чтобы быстро привести новую строку к общему виду.
Что делать, если строка не вставляется и выдает ошибку?
Чаще всего это связано с тем, что лист защищен от изменений. Проверьте вкладку «Рецензирование» и снимите защиту, если она установлена. Также убедитесь, что вы не пытаетесь вставить строки за пределами доступного диапазона листа (более 1 миллиона строк).
Как вставить строку, если таблица отфильтрована?
Вставка строк в отфильтрованном списке может привести к непредсказуемым результатам. Excel может вставить строку в видимую область, нарушив логику фильтрации. Рекомендуется снять фильтр, вставить строку, а затем применить фильтр заново.
Можно ли восстановить удаленную строку после вставки новой?
Да, стандартная комбинация Ctrl + Z отменяет последнее действие. Если вы вставили строку и поняли, что это было ошибкой, просто нажмите отмену. История действий в Excel позволяет откатиться на несколько шагов назад.
Влияет ли вставка второй строки на сводные таблицы?
Сводные таблицы не обновляются автоматически при изменении исходных данных. После вставки новой строки в исходный диапазон, необходимо нажать «Обновить» на вкладке работы со сводными таблицами, чтобы изменения отобразились в отчете.